Professional Standards Investigator

Ensure complaints are dealt with effectively for Leicestershire Police

As Professional Standards Investigator, you’ll lead and support investigations relating to members of staff or Police Officers arising from complaints and intelligence. This important role can see the investigations you undertake leading to criminal offences or disciplinary action when needed.

This is a fixed-term contract until 31/03/2026 and offers an excellent opportunity to gain experience with the Professional Standards team!

What you’ll be doing

  • Identify, secure and review all relevant material relating to public complaints
  • Obtain witness evidence from victims and witnesses
  • Assume the role of Investigating Officer for misconduct hearings

The must haves

  • Educated to degree standard, or have experience of working at a level requiring the use of English to degree standard
  • Knowledge of legislation and procedures associated with the investigation of serious crime and corruption
  • Experience in a role requiring the use of investigation skills in dispute/conflict resolution
